Transaction 870d82ea35f438181260806d05872598b7e2620ab814c8187f5094fb7a99bcc6
1 Input
1 Output
-
870d82ea35f438181260806d05872598b7e2620ab814c8187f5094fb7a99bcc6:0
- value
- 522376
- script pubkey
- OP_0 OP_PUSHBYTES_20 df15e88c912c3bd0a007fd5af1ac8923fb8b8669
- address
- bc1qmu273ry39saapgq8l4d0rtyfy0achpnfzr3q3z